In the 1890s a proofreader working for the University of Chicago Press prepared a single sheet of guidance on typographic fundamentals and house style. It was augmented over time, and grew into a full style manual. The latest version was published in 2003 as the 15th edition of The Chicago Manual of ...27-Sept-2016 ... Results 1 - 10 of 25 for blue ... . black and white stripes, and the underlying color is blue (base color), and a short skirt with a...this person as ...The Chicago Manual of Style is currently in its 17th edition and has been around since 1906. It is published by the University of Chicago Press. Among friends, writers, and publishers in the disciplines of history, philosophy, religion, and the arts, it is known as CMOS or CMS, or at times simply Chicago. CMOS is a set of standards for writing in commercial and academic publishing and one of the most widely used style guides. It includes recommendations for grammar, spelling, punctuation and usage; plus manuscript formatting and two variations of source citation.03-Apr-2023 ... For students, using "Chicago style" usually means putting notes and bibliographies into the formats laid out in The Chicago Manual of Style or in Kate Turabian's Manual for Writers. For advanced students and professional writers, it can also mean following Chicago's rules for capitalizing and punctuation, for ...

The ChicagoStyle has two citation versions: the Notes & Bibliography style and the Author-Date style (last name and year of publication).The Chicago Manual of Style (CMOS) is often used by editors and publishers as well as fields such as history and art. There are two versions of CMOS, the Author-Date system and the Notes and Bibliography system. The Author-Date system is more popular in the sciences and is set up similarly to APA with in-text citations in parentheses.
